NOTE 6 — LEASES

 

The Company leases the land underlying certain of its properties, real estate, and various equipment under operating and, to a lesser extent, finance lease arrangements. The master lease agreement with MGP is eliminated in consolidation and, accordingly is not included within the disclosures below; refer to Note 11 for further discussion of the master lease with MGP.

Mandalay Bay and MGM Grand Las Vegas real estate assets. Pursuant to a lease agreement between a subsidiary of the Company and MGP BREIT Venture, the Company leases the real estate assets of Mandalay Bay and MGM Grand Las Vegas from the MGP BREIT Venture. The Mandalay Bay and MGM Grand Las Vegas lease has an initial term of 30 years with two subsequent ten-year renewal periods, exercisable at the Company’s option. The lease provides for an initial annual rent for the lease year beginning February 14, 2020 and ending February 28, 2021 of $292 million with a fixed 2% escalator for the first fifteen years and, thereafter, an escalator equal to the greater of 2% and the CPI increase during the prior year, subject to a cap of 3%. The Company does not consider the renewal options reasonably certain of being exercised and, accordingly, has determined the lease term to be 30 years. In consideration of such, the Company determined the expected lease term of 30 years to be less than 75% of the economic useful life of the real estate assets of Mandalay Bay and MGM Grand Las Vegas. Further, the MGP BREIT Venture provided its implicit rate to the Company, with which the Company determined that the present value of the future lease payments is less than 90% of the fair market value of the Mandalay Bay and MGM Grand Las Vegas real estate assets.  Accordingly, in consideration of these lease classification tests, as well as the fact that the lease does not transfer ownership of the assets back to the Company at the end of the lease term or grant the Company a purchase option and the real estate assets have alternative uses at the end of the lease term, the Company classified the Mandalay Bay and MGM Grand Las Vegas lease as an operating lease.

 

In addition, the lease requires the Company to spend a specified percentage of net revenues at the properties on capital expenditures and for the Company to comply with certain financial covenants, which, if not met, will require the Company to maintain cash security or provide one or more letters of credit in favor of the landlord in an amount equal to the rent for the succeeding one-year period. The Company was in compliance with its applicable covenants as of September 30, 2020.
